About My Clients

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der can be a complex, challenging, and exhausting condition to face on your own. Often an experienced hand is necessary to guide you from illness to health. Exposure-based treatments for OCD are a critical foundation which can be enhanced by mindfulness-based tactics and inference-based techniques (I-CBT). Clients who are curious, motivated, and dedicated to getting well often find their way back greater peace of mind.

My Background and Approach

I am a former Assistant Director of the mid-Atlantic treatment center for obsessive-compulsive disorder and its Director of Training. I am also the author of "Healing from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der: A Mindfulness-Enhanced CBT Approach to Regaining Control and Restoring Peace of Mind" (Keuler, 2020). I incorporate exposure and response prevention (ERP) as a foundational skill and build upon that foundation with mindfulness-based interventions and decades of experience.
